Filter results 3,696 Cars
Other BMW searches
Browse by model
Browse by shape
Sort By
2022 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
John Clark BMW Tayside
31,090 miles
Request callback
£34,250
2024 BMW 1 Series
M135 xDrive 5dr Step Auto
M135 xDrive 5dr Step Auto
John Clark BMW Tayside
5,505 miles
Request callback
£37,000
2025 BMW 3 Series
330e 22.3 kWh Sport 4dr Step Auto
330e 22.3 kWh Sport 4dr Step Auto
Marshall BMW Scunthorpe
2,375 miles
Request callback
£37,934
2022 BMW iX
240kW xDrive40 M Sport Edition 76.6kWh 5dr Auto
240kW xDrive40 M Sport Edition 76.6kWh 5dr Auto
John Clark BMW Aberdeen
9,817 miles
Request callback
£39,000
2024 BMW X1
M35i xDrive 5dr Step Auto
M35i xDrive 5dr Step Auto
JCT600 Approved Centre Bradford
6,976 miles
Request callback
£42,190
2025 BMW i4
250kW eDrive40 M Sport 83.9kWh 5dr Auto
250kW eDrive40 M Sport 83.9kWh 5dr Auto
Marshall BMW Bournemouth
3,335 miles
Request callback
£42,466
2025 BMW X5
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Marshall BMW Hampshire
9,541 miles
Request callback
£69,378
2018 BMW 2 Series Convertible
218d M Sport 2dr [Nav]
218d M Sport 2dr [Nav]
Marshall Honda Blackburn
68,441 miles
Request callback
£11,556
2020 BMW 2 Series Active Tourer
225xe Sport 5dr Auto
225xe Sport 5dr Auto
Blackpool Automart
36,018 miles
Request callback
£13,695
2022 BMW 1 Series
118i [136] Sport 5dr [Live Cockpit Professional]
118i [136] Sport 5dr [Live Cockpit Professional]
Vertu BMW Sunderland
17,473 miles
Request callback
£18,787
2021 BMW X1
xDrive 20i [178] xLine 5dr Step Auto
xDrive 20i [178] xLine 5dr Step Auto
Pentagon Burton-on-Trent
46,560 miles
Request callback
£19,999
2021 BMW 1 Series
118i [136] M Sport 5dr Step Auto
118i [136] M Sport 5dr Step Auto
Snows BMW Portsmouth
17,192 miles
Request callback
£21,126
Showing 2341 - 2355 of 3696 cars